ECS Senior Product Analyst

The Role

Enterprise Cybersecurity (ECS) is seeking a Product Analyst to join our Product Analyst Chapter. We are looking for an individual who has a passion for systems/business analysis, requirements gathering, providing value to our customers, and agile product delivery. The Product Analyst will join forces with the squad lead, engineers, and architects to ensure our business objectives become reality in our Application Security product space.

The Team

Enterprise Cybersecurity is responsible for protecting Fidelity from external and internal threats against our infrastructure, data and systems. As a member of the Product Analyst Chapter, you will join a team that is the center of excellence for product analysis and contribute to driving outstanding solutions. In this role you will work in partnership with product analysts, squad leads, engineers and architects in the Application and Infrastructure Security product area. The mission of the product area is to Secure the Firm by identifying, assessing and mitigating vulnerability, malware and configuration exposures in Fidelity’s applications and infrastructure.

    Company Overview

    At Fidelity, we are focused on making our financial expertise broadly accessible and effective in helping people live the lives they want. We are a privately held company that places a high degree of value in creating and nurturing a work environment that attracts the best talent and reflects our commitment to our associates. We are proud of our diverse and inclusive workplace where we respect and value our associates for their unique perspectives and experiences.Fidelity established an Ireland presence in 1996 and we currently employ 1,700 staff across IT and shared services, with offices in Dublin (City West) and Galway (Parkmore East).
